Lear Corporation’s Grugliasco Engineering Center is a key hub in the global development of advanced automotive seating systems and interior technologies. Here, cross-functional teams design, validate, and industrialize products that go into vehicles around the world — working closely with major OEMs, international partners, and suppliers. Lear in Italy blends innovation, engineering excellence, and hands‑on problem solving, with a culture rooted in practical delivery and continuous improvement. Role Overview As a Electrical Engineer you will play a central role in transforming ideas into real products that meet customer expectations for performance, safety, quality, and cost. You lead technical development across the product lifecycle — from design solutions to testing, validation, and production readiness. This role is practical, collaborative, and impactful, with opportunities to influence product decisions and work directly with customers and suppliers. Core Responsibilities Lead technical development of electrical components (mainly wire‑harness) Translate customer specifications into reliable and compliant solutions Coordinate with design, quality, and manufacturing teams Support testing, analysis, and design reviews Manage engineering changes and technical documentation Work with suppliers and customer to ensure product and process readiness Participate in continuous improvement activities What You’ll Bring Technical degree and technical background in Electrical Engineering, Mechatronics with basis of Mechanical Engineering and Automotive Engineering At least 3 years of professional experience in the automotive industry Ability to read technical drawings such as wiring diagrams, system, or dimensional drawings Ability to build wire harness prototypes Experience with vehicle bus systems like CAN & LIN Knowledge of Product Life Cycle and DFMEA, PFMEA, DFA/DFM is required, as well as proficiency in MS Office, PLM, Cad SW Good command of English, fluent Italian High motivation, flexibility, goal orientation, and reliability Work effectively in cross‑functional teams Analytical, structured, and independent working style Hands‑on approach and ability to manage multi‑stakeholder activities Strong analytical mindset, problem solving, and organization skills Confidence working with technical specifications and test data Availability to travel Why Lear Grugliasco ✔ Work on real automotive products used globally ✔ Connect with global teams and customers ✔ Growth opportunities in engineering and product leadership ✔ Collaborative, hands‑on environment ✔ Exposure to advanced development processes and tools #J-18808-Ljbffr
